A lot of information about MPW can be found at the main MPW site (http://developer.apple.com/tools/mpw-tools/) including reference books (http://developer.apple.com/tools/mpw-tools/books.html).

Many of the old Apple Inside Macintosh books can be downloaded for free from Apple. I provide download links that I know of on my list of Apple Developer Documentation books, at http://www.gryphel.com/c/minivmac/books/appledev.html. Also, the physical books can usually be gotten used from Amazon for little more than shipping costs. I list some other books about Macintosh 680x0 programming at http://www.gryphel.com/c/minivmac/books/program.html.

Example source code is useful when programming. MPW comes with a few examples. Also, some of the Macintosh software on my list at http://www.gryphel.com/c/minivmac/sw/index.html includes source code. Search on these pages for the word source. Also my Mini vMac Extras at http://minivmac.sourceforge.net/extras/index.html include source.
